Position Overview

Our client is seeking an experienced Production Manager to join their Intimates team. This role will oversee the production process from product development through final delivery, partnering closely with Design, Merchandising, Raw Materials, vendors, factories, and other cross-functional teams. The ideal candidate will bring strong fashion production expertise, a deep understanding of intimates, and the ability to manage seasonal calendars, sourcing, costing, factory capacity, vendor relationships, and production challenges.

Responsibilities Of The Production Manager
  • Manage product development and production activities against seasonal timelines and key milestones.
  • Partner with Design and Raw Materials teams on fabrics, trims, materials, samples, and production-ready products.
  • Provide production expertise throughout the development process and help identify solutions when products or materials do not meet cost or production requirements.
  • Execute seasonal sourcing and production strategies in partnership with internal teams and external vendors.
  • Manage factory allocations, capacity, production planning, and booking calendars.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with vendors, factories, agents, and other external partners.
  • Communicate production challenges, costing concerns, factory capacity, allocations, and timelines across internal and external teams.
  • Own and monitor seasonal T&A calendars to ensure development and production milestones remain on schedule.
  • Identify production risks early and proactively develop solutions to minimize delays and protect delivery dates.
  • Lead seasonal costing activities and communicate financial objectives and IMU targets to relevant stakeholders.
  • Review style-level costs, identify cost variances, and partner with cross-functional teams and vendors to develop solutions.
  • Monitor production quality, cost, delivery, and adherence to established processes.
  • Participate in milestone meetings with Design, Production, Merchandising, Raw Materials, and other cross-functional partners.
  • Resolve escalated production and product issues and determine appropriate next steps.
  • Support production processes, systems, tools, and additional production initiatives as needed.
Required Experience/Skills For The Production Manager
  • 5+ years of relevant fashion production experience.
  • Intimates experience is required.
  • Strong understanding of apparel product development, sourcing, costing, production, and vendor management.
  • Experience managing seasonal production calendars, factory capacity, allocations, and timelines.
  • Experience working with overseas vendors, factories, agents, and external production partners.
  • Strong knowledge of apparel costing and financial objectives.
  • Excellent communication, negotiation, problem-solving, and relationship-building skills.
  • Ability to manage multiple projects, priorities, and deadlines in a fast-paced environment.
  • Highly organized and detail-oriented with strong follow-through.
  • Ability to proactively identify production risks and develop effective solutions.
  • Strong cross-functional collaboration skills with Design, Merchandising, Raw Materials, Production, and leadership teams.
  • Ability to work effectively in a hybrid NYC environment, with 3 - 4 days in the office and 1 - 2 days remote based on business needs.
